DEPARTMENT OF COMMERCE

National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ration


Agency Information Collection Activities; Submission to the 
Office of Management and Budget (OMB) for Review and Approval; Comment 
Request; Western and Central Pacific Fisheries Convention Vessel 
Information Family of Forms

    The Department of Commerce will submit the following information 
collection request to the Office of Management and Budget (OMB) for 
review and clearance in accordance with the Paperwork Reduction Act of 
1995, on or after the date of publication of this notice. We invite the 
general public and other Federal agencies to comment on proposed, and 
continuing information collections, which helps us assess the impact of 
our information collection requirements and minimize the public's 
reporting burden. Public comments were previously requested via the 
Federal Register on June 6, 2024, during a 60-day comment period. This 
notice allows for an additional 30 days for public comments.
    Agency: National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ration, Commerce.
    Title: Western and Central Pacific Fisheries Convention Vessel 
Information Family of Forms.
    OMB Control Number: 0648-0595.
    Form Number(s): None.
    Type of Request: Regular submission [Revision and extension of a 
current information collection].
    Number of Respondents: 226.
    Average Hours per Response: 3.5 total hours. 2 hours for Foreign 
EEZ form, 1 hour for WCPFC Area Endorsement form, and 0.5 hour for 
Request for IMO Ship Identification Number.
    Total Annual Burden Hours: 44 hours.
    Needs and Uses: This request is for a revision and extension of the 
current information collection. The revision will include the 
following: A section at the beginning of the Area Endorsement form, 
paper, and online format, was added for vessel IMO numbers to be 
included, alongside the Official Number and Vessel Name sections.
    National Marine Fisheries Service (NMFS) administers regulations 
that implement decisions of the Commission for the Conservation and 
Management of Highly Migratory Fish Stocks in the Western and Central 
Pacific Ocean (WCPFC or Commission). The regulations require for the 
owners or operators of U.S. vessels to (1) apply for and obtain a WCPFC 
Area Endorsement if the vessel is used for fishing for highly migratory 
species (HMS) on the high seas in the WCPFC area (or Convention Area) 
(50 CFR 300.212), (2) complete and submit a Foreign Exclusive Economic 
Zone (EEZ) Form if the vessel is used for fishing for HMS in the 
Convention Area in areas under the jurisdiction of any nation other 
than the United States (50 CFR 300.213), and (3) request and obtain an 
IMO number if the vessel is used for fishing for HMS on the high seas 
or in areas under the jurisdiction of any nation other than the United 
States (50 CFR 300.217(c)).
